    It is early in the morning here, and I am ready to go to sleep for a few hours, but I will try to give you a brief description..

    The RunLine Blitz was adopted from the thread by the same title here on this forum, created by prof8t. I played the System "as is" for quite awhile, and it was very successful. However, as time went on, I became annoyed with the continuous high juice on the heavy favs and had a few worrisome instances where it went to a Game4.
    Over the past couple of months I have been getting more comfortable handicapping the games myself, and through the use of tools similarly found in sports_Networks thread, I believe I can find RunLine games with greater value on a daily basis, rather than just playing the biggest favorite on the board (ie. the atlanta game last night, at +130)

    The "Systems" I began playing when I started all of this were just that - Systems. As I have said several times throughout my spreadsheets, a System should be used to purely generate "leans" which the individual capper should then apply his/her skills to determine if that "lean" is strong enough to become a "play".
    For this reason, I will usually refer to my "Systems" now as  "Guides", as I do not really play any of them in the pure form anymore. Adaptations should constantly be made to fit the situation. An example of this would be to view June 15th, 2009, on the HFOUDL spreadsheet. This cuts down on the number of wins, but also enables one to weed out more losses.

    Therefore, it is impossible to know beforehand what I intend to "play" on the RunLine Blitz. Every day is different and treated accordingly based on a number of factors. Compared to the original laid out System, I have picked up 34.34 Units since July 1st, compared to 30 Units which would have been earned playing the original System. It may not seem like a lot, but an extra 4.34 Units is still an extra 4.34 Units..

    I play this with a modified chase system, meaning I will use the standard doubling up to win my Unit. However, if the chase gets over a few hundred dollars for me, I will modify my plays and wagers, and go into a Recovery Process. Details of what that is can be found on the spreadsheet.

    Game1 - wager to win 1 Unit
    (if loss) Game2 - wager to win the amount lost in Game1, plus 1 Unit
    (if loss) Game3 - wager to win the amount lost in Game1 plus Game2, plus 1 Unit.

    After a win, go back to Game1 and wager to win 1 Unit. Rarely does it get past 3 games, only 5 times, in fact.

    Let me try this again..

    No - I do not get nervous anymore when I am down a few games. Ever.

    If you are getting nervous then you're Unit size is too big in proportion to your Overall Bankroll. Money Management needs to be analyzed and re-assessed. When losses do occur, a Recovery Process of some sort should be initialized. If you do not have a Recovery Process, or have never needed one before, then one should be mapped out for when losses do occur.

    Think of it like setting up health insurance for when you get sick. The better the plan, the easier it is to get better quickly.
